Key Ingredients for Fluffy Strawberry Shortcake Puppy Chow

  • 10 cups Chex cereal (a mix of rice, corn, and wheat Chex works wonderfully for varied texture)
  • 1 cup white chocolate chips
  • 1/2 cup strawberry-flavored candy melts (or pink candy melts for a vibrant hue)
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ter
  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 1 teaspoon strawberry extract
  • 1/4 cup freeze-dried strawberries, finely crushed (for topping)
  • 2 tablespoons white sprinkles (optional, for extra festivity)

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Prepare the Cereal Base: Carefully spread the Chex cereal in a single layer onto a large baking sheet lined with parchment paper. This ensures even coating in the next steps.
  2. Melt the Chocolate and Candy Melts: In a microwave-safe bowl, combine the white chocolate chips, strawberry candy melts, and butter. Microwave in 30-second intervals, stirring well after each interval, until the mixture is completely smooth and melted. Be patient, as it’s important not to overheat the chocolate.
  3. Infuse with Strawberry Flavor: Stir the strawberry extract into the melted chocolate mixture until it’s thoroughly combined. This will give your puppy chow its signature strawberry essence.
  4. Coat the Cereal: Pour the melted strawberry-white chocolate mixture over the Chex cereal on the baking sheet. Gently stir and fold the cereal with a spatula, ensuring every piece is well-coated. Work quickly but carefully to avoid breaking the cereal too much.
  5. Add the Sweetness: In a large resealable bag, combine the powdered sugar. Add the coated cereal mixture to the bag. Seal the bag and gently shake it until the cereal is evenly dusted with powdered sugar. This step is crucial for achieving that signature “puppy chow” texture.
  6. Dry and Set: Spread the coated cereal back onto the parchment-lined baking sheet in a single layer. This allows the coating to set and harden. Let it cool and dry completely at room temperature, which usually takes about 15-20 minutes.
  7. Garnish for the Shortcake Finish: Once the puppy chow has set, gently toss it with the finely crushed freeze-dried strawberries. This adds a burst of authentic strawberry flavor and a beautiful pink hue, reminiscent of actual strawberry shortcake. If desired, sprinkle with white sprinkles for an extra festive touch.

Storing and Reheating Tips

To keep your Fluffy Strawberry Shortcake Puppy Chow fresh and delicious, proper storage is key. After it has completely cooled and set, transfer the puppy chow into an airtight container. It can be stored at room temperature for up to 5 days. Avoid storing it in direct sunlight or warm areas, as this can cause the chocolate coating to melt.

If you find yourself with a surplus of this delightful treat and want to keep it for longer, freezing is a great option. Spread the puppy chow in a single layer on a baking sheet and freeze until solid, then transfer to a freezer-safe bag or container. It can be kept in the freezer for up to 2 months. To enjoy, simply let it thaw at room temperature for about 30 minutes. Reheating is not generally recommended as it can affect the crisp texture of the cereal and melt the coating.
